Ultraman is a 2004 film acting as a prequel to Ultraman Nexus, and part of the Ultra N Project. It is also commonly referred to as Ultraman: The Next, the name it was given during production, to distinguish itself from other films also bearing the same name. The name was shortened at some point during the production cycle to just Ultraman. The name Ultraman: The Next was bought back for the manga version of the movie.

Plot

First Lieutenant Maki Shunichi of the Japan Air Self-Defense Force is a distinguished F-15 Eagle pilot. It has been his dream of flying since young, but he ultimately decided to give up his career to spend more time with his wife, and his child who has a possibly terminal blood illness, and take up a less intensive career as a tour guide.

However, Maki would soon realise that all was not as he had planned. On his final day as a pilot, he and a flight partner were alerted to a strange red light streaking towards Japan, and went to investigate it. With flight meters gone haywire just as they were reaching the site, his partner had to pull back and return. Maki then crashed into the red ball of light, and had visions of a strange glowing giant.

Trivia

  • At the beginning of the movie, Maki Shunichi talks about making his dream of becoming a fighter pilot come true. His son is named Tsugumu, which means "one to inherit the dream".
  • Although this film is frequently referred to as "Ultraman the Next" in the west, this is actually the dropped title and only applies to the manga. Officially, the movie's name is simply "Ultraman".
  • The night of Maki's plane crash was October 15, at 2105 hours (or 9:05 at night).
